{"product_id":"h-m-serca2-shrna-lentivirus-bhv19400205","title":"h\/m SERCA2 shRNA Lentivirus","description":"\u003cdiv class=\"bhp-desc\"\u003e\n\u003cstyle\u003e.bhp-desc{font-size:16px;color:#1a1a1a;line-height:1.7}.bhp-desc h2{font-size:18px;font-weight:700;color:#003366;margin:24px 0 10px;padding-bottom:6px;border-bottom:2px solid #003366}.bhp-desc p{margin:0 0 12px}.bhp-desc ul{margin:0 0 12px 22px}.bhp-desc li{margin:0 0 6px}\u003c\/style\u003e\n\u003ch2\u003e\u003cstrong\u003eBackground\u003c\/strong\u003e\u003c\/h2\u003e\n\u003cp\u003eSERCA2 (sarcoplasmic\/endoplasmic reticulum Ca2+-ATPase 2, encoded by ATP2A2) is a P-type ion pump that transports calcium from the cytosol into the sarcoplasmic and endoplasmic reticulum, maintaining intracellular calcium homeostasis. In cardiac and skeletal muscle, SERCA2 is essential for relaxation by clearing cytosolic calcium after each contraction, and it also supports endoplasmic reticulum calcium stores in non-muscle cells. Reduced SERCA2 activity is associated with impaired cardiac contractility and heart failure, while loss-of-function mutations cause the skin disorder Darier disease. SERCA2 is therefore an important target in cardiovascular, calcium-signaling, and cell biology research.\u003c\/p\u003e\n\u003ch2\u003e\u003cstrong\u003eProduct Description \u0026amp; Applications\u003c\/strong\u003e\u003c\/h2\u003e\n\u003cp\u003eThe h\/m SERCA2 shRNA Lentivirus provides high-titer lentiviral particles for stable knockdown of human and mouse SERCA2. VSV-G pseudotyping enables broad cell tropism, including primary, suspension, and cryopreserved cell types.\u003c\/p\u003e\n\u003cp\u003eKnockdown is validated using a proprietary bicistronic fluorescence assay in which the target mRNA is co-expressed fused to RFP alongside the shRNA-GFP construct. At least 70% reduction in RFP signal in GFP-positive cells confirms on-target activity — a more direct functional readout than transcript-level qPCR. Polyclonal stable lines can be generated by antibiotic selection within 10 days, preserving parental cell heterogeneity compared to single-clone CRISPR approaches.\u003c\/p\u003e\n\u003c\/div\u003e","brand":"LipExoGen Biotech","offers":[{"title":"GFP \/ Puromycin \/ 5x10^6 (sh-mix) + 5x10^6 (scr-mix)","offer_id":53251624337773,"sku":"LSV-0060-SET1","price":1195.0,"currency_code":"USD","in_stock":true},{"title":"RFP \/ Blasticidin \/ 5x10^6 (sh-mix) + 5x10^6 (scr-mix)","offer_id":53362029691245,"sku":"LSV-0060-SET2","price":1195.0,"currency_code":"USD","in_stock":true},{"title":"GFP \/ Puromycin \/ 5x10^6","offer_id":53362029724013,"sku":"LSV-0060-1S","price":595.0,"currency_code":"USD","in_stock":true},{"title":"RFP \/ Blasticidin \/ 5x10^6","offer_id":53362029756781,"sku":"LSV-0060-2S","price":595.0,"currency_code":"USD","in_stock":true}],"thumbnail_url":"\/\/cdn.shopify.com\/s\/files\/1\/0949\/7424\/7277\/files\/SERCA2-shRNA-figure-2.jpg?v=1776934144","url":"https:\/\/www.ebiohippo.com\/products\/h-m-serca2-shrna-lentivirus-bhv19400205","provider":"BioHippo","version":"1.0","type":"link"}
